2 What is a microbiome? Microbiome: collection of all micro-organisms in a given environment Metagenomics: the genomic material recovered from a microbiome sample These allow us to investigate microbial communities in a variety of habitats

3 What is the human microbiome?
The collection of microbes which live in or on the human body Generally studied as multiple environments: Skin Vaginal Oral Digestive tract Certain signature of microbial content for each site Skin dominated by Actinobacteria

4 Mycobacterium ulcerans
Causitive agent of Buruli Ulcer (BU) ~ 6000 cases a year Occurs primarily in Africa but also Southeast Asia and Australia M. ulcerans produces a toxin, mycolactone, which damages tissue, creating lesions WARNING: photos!

5 Is there a specific microbial community within BU lesions?

6 Dataset Punch biopsy samples from Benin 6 BU samples (5 patients)
Derived from a differential diagnosis of skin lesions study 6 BU samples (5 patients) 3 non-BU samples 3 healthy: 1 from study site 2 from human microbiome project (American) Stored in GTC buffer (non-sterile) Control samples taken of buffer and other reagents

11 Increased gram negative, obligate anaerobes
Increased relative abundance of gram negative bacteria Increased relative abundance of obligate anaerobic bacteria 11

12 Conclusions BU microbiome ‘signature’ may be present
Perhaps driven by Bacteroidetes, Firmicutes and Fusobacteria Primarily gram negative obligate anaerobes Small sample size Clinical microbiome studies can be undertaken, with correct controls and processing
